The electricity sector of Uruguay has traditionally been based on domestic hydropower along with thermal power plants, and reliant on imports from Argentina and Brazil at times of peak demand. More than one-third of U. solar power capacity is small-scale solar—a share that has been declining in recent years because utility-scale solar has been growing faster. If you invest in renewable energy for your home such as solar, wind, geothermal, fuel cells or battery storage technology, you may qualify for an annual residential clean energy tax credit. To maximize savings, use your major appliances during off-peak hours and stagger major appliance usage during on-peak hours.
